About Pandora
Pandora is the world’s largest jewelry brand. The company designs, manufactures, and markets hand-finished jewelry made from high-quality materials at affordable prices. Pandora jewelry is sold in more than 100 countries through over 6,000 points of sale, including more than 2,000 concept stores.
Headquartered in Copenhagen, Denmark, Pandora employs approximately 27,000 people worldwide and crafts its jewelry at two LEED Gold-certified facilities in Thailand, mainly using recycled silver and gold. Pandora is committed to sustainability and has set science-based targets to reduce greenhouse gas emissions by 50% across its operations and supply chain. The company is listed on the Nasdaq Copenhagen stock exchange and generated sales of DKK 23.4 billion (EUR 3.1 billion) in the last fiscal year.
